Card 1Mosquito-borne diseases

What are the main diseases caused by mosquito bites that are common in India?

Answer

The main mosquito-borne diseases common in India are: 1. Malaria 2. Dengue 3. Chikungunya 4. Japanese Encephalitis 5. Filariasis These diseases are more prevalent during monsoon season due to increase

Card 2Malaria

Which mosquito species causes malaria and what is the causative organism?

Answer

Malaria is caused by: - Mosquito: Anopheles mosquito (female) - Causative organism: Plasmodium parasite - Types: P. falciparum, P. vivax, P. malariae, P. ovale - Transmission: Through infected female

Card 3Dengue

What are the main symptoms of dengue fever?

Answer

Dengue symptoms include: - High fever (104°F/40°C) - Severe headache - Pain behind eyes - Muscle and joint pain - Skin rash - Nausea and vomiting - Bleeding (in severe cases) - Low platelet count Symp

Card 5Mosquito breeding

What is the primary breeding ground for mosquitoes?

Answer

Stagnant water is the primary breeding ground for mosquitoes. Common breeding sites: - Water storage containers - Flower pots with standing water - Discarded tires - Roof gutters - Construction sites

Card 6Prevention methods

List five effective preventive measures against mosquito-borne diseases.

Answer

Five key preventive measures: 1. Remove stagnant water from surroundings 2. Use mosquito nets while sleeping 3. Apply mosquito repellents on exposed skin 4. Wear long-sleeved clothes during peak hours
